What is VBScript?

Category: Programming | Posted date: 2023-04-04 18:18:47 | Posted by: Admin


What is VBScript?

What is VBScript?

A Visual Basic-based Active Scripting language developed by Microsoft is called VBScript. It enables system administrators of Microsoft Windows to create robust tools for controlling systems that don't handle errors and include subroutines and other sophisticated programming features. Like JavaScript, it is a client-side scripting language. A simplified version of Microsoft Visual Basic is VBScript. VBScript's syntax is fairly similar to Visual Basic's. You can include VBScript in your code to make your website more engaging and interactive.

Three features allow VB scripts to function:

  • IIS (Internet Information Server)
  • WSH (Windows Script Host)
  • IE (Internet Explorer)


Advantages and Disadvantages of VBScript

Advantages of VBScript

  • Straightforward, easy to use, and learn.
  • need a basic understanding of and familiarity with programming.
  • carries out difficult jobs in simple phases.
  • enables the easy creation and editing of numerous text editors.
  • performs adding interactive elements to websites.
  • allows for quicker code editing and execution.
  • enables you to quickly prototype programming rather than writing repetitious scripts.
  • enables adding scripting language support.
  • gives the fundamental programming language's simple structure.
  • offers thorough and interactive online support.
  • permits quickly creating graphical user interfaces and connecting them to handle different functions.


Disadvantages of VBScript

  • RETROACTIVE TECHNOLOGY
  • The primary drawback of VBScript is that a Web browser system must download the code from a remote server. This is accomplished by using apps or websites with questionable credibility.
  • Declaring or initializing array structures is not feasible, in contrast to the C programming language.



History of  VBScript

VBScript was initially created as a component of Microsoft Script Technologies, which was released in 1996. Web developers were the original intended audience for this technology. From version 1.0 to 2.0, VBScript gained popularity in under two years, and later it won the support of Windows system administrators. Alan Cooper presented Bill Gates with the prototypes that aided with the addition of widgets on March 6, 1988.

The scripting team later opted to integrate future support for VBScript within ASP.NET to create Web applications after the release of the.NET Framework.

How does VBScript function?

VBScript was mostly utilized to offer website functionality.IE used it first for client-side scripting. Web developers can write a webpage's Hypertext Markup Language (HTML), which controls how data is presented, and incorporate VBScript scripts that can be executed. HTML by itself was unable to generate data, but VBScript was able to.

In order to access system objects and variables, VBScript employs a component object model. It's often been applied in a Microsoft context. VBScript is rarely used now that Microsoft has disabled it. It is still employed in the following circumstances:

  • There may be no way to get rid of it because it is embedded in a legacy web application or website.
  • It can be used in software programs like Microsoft Excel and the Microsoft Power Automate tool for data preparation and some process automation tasks.


Final Thoughts

Microsoft's response to JavaScript was VBScript. Both were created to function with the web browser's built-in interpreter. VBScript was created to work with Microsoft's Internet Explorer browser and other client-side software such as ActiveX components, automation servers, and Java applets.

Copyright 2025 IFormatLogic IT Solutions